If all your regular maintenance is up to date, and you are at a loss to explain why your vehicle is still running rough and losing power, perhaps the answer to your mystery is a stretched Saturn timing belt / timing chain. The engine crankshaft turns the Saturn timing belt / timing chain in order to spin the camshaft. This ensures that the valves allow air and fuel into the engine, and exhaust out. These parts must move together, in the proper sequence, to allow your vehicle to run in a smooth and efficient fashion. The Saturn timing belt / timing chain is located at the front of the engine and is protected by a cover. As time passes and many miles are traveled, the Saturn timing belt / timing chain will wear gradually, and can stretch and eventually break. As the Saturn timing belt / timing chain begins to deteriorate symptoms such as rough idle or acceleration, excessive exhaust smoke, power loss, or backfiring can be caused, resulting from the incorrect timing of the valves and ignition. If not changed, the Saturn timing belt / timing chain may break, leaving your vehicle at a standstill. In some engine types, engine damage can result. To avoid expensive towing and repair, your Saturn timing belt / timing chain should be changed at regular intervals. Vehicle manufacturers usually provide a suggested schedule for replacement.
